What are the rarest/most expensive games for any system?
(back to top) -There are several prototypes of which only one is known to exist. As far as actual production numbers go, the Nintendo World Championship 1990 gold cart would have to be the rarest. Only 26 were produced by Nintendo to be distributed via a contest held in Nintendo Power magazine. This cart also is typically regarded as one of the most expensive cart amongst collectors, with at least one copy reputed to have traded hands for around $6500. As far as games that were actually SOLD, the Europeon version Ultimate 11 (Super Sidekicks 4) for the Neo Geo is said to have had only around 100 carts produced. The European test cartridge of Kizuna Encounter (NeoGeo) is reputed to have sold for 9,000 Euros (around $11,000 USD at the time of this writing) the last time one popped up for sale. It was never released officially and only three copies are said to exist.
